Common Drainage Pump Installation Jobs
Basement Drainage Pump Installation - helps remove excess water from below-grade spaces effectively.
Sump Pump Setup - provides reliable water removal to prevent flooding in residential properties.
Stormwater Pump Installation - manages heavy rain runoff to protect landscaping and foundations.
Effluent Pump Installation - facilitates sewage and wastewater removal in residential drainage systems.
Ejector Pump Installation - enables proper drainage of wastewater from lower-level bathrooms and laundry areas.
Flood Prevention Pump Systems - installed to safeguard homes from water damage during severe weather events.
Drainage Pump Installation Questions
What types of drainage pumps are typically installed? Common options include sump pumps, sewage pumps, and effluent pumps, chosen based on the property's drainage needs.
Why is proper drainage pump installation important? Correct installation ensures reliable operation, prevents flooding, and protects the property from water damage.
What properties often require drainage pump installation? Homes with basements, areas prone to flooding, or properties with poor natural drainage may need these systems.
How can I tell if a drainage pump is needed? Signs include frequent basement flooding, standing water, or slow drainage in certain areas of the property.
